There's only 2 ways you are going to get that bolt off. One is the starter bump method, which doesn't always work. I've heard storys of burning out starters trying to get the bolt off that way. Especially when dealing with crank bolts that are torqued to 195 ft/lbs.

The way I did it, and it is the fool proof way of taking the bolt off, was take the starter out, jam the flywheel with a prybar and put a 3ft breaker bar on the 19mm crank bolt.

Have fun torqueing it back to 195 ft/lbs when your done. You might wanna hit the gym first.
